A golf ball isn't shared equipment in golf. Baseball players get to use their own bats and gloves. Tennis players get to use their own rackets. Football players get their own gloves and helmets. Hockey players get their own sticks. Pool/Billiards players get their own cues.

Bowlers, conversely, get to use their own bowling balls.

Because they're not shared equipment. They use the same lane(s). Not the same balls.

How is that meaningfully different from LCP?  Only differences I see are "Drop" vs "Place" and "Radius" allowing for the ball to be closer to the hole (isn't that worse than LCP?).  As for "no tee-up" LCP is pretty much limited to the fairway, ie "Closely mown areas", and the courses used for various Pro events usually have immaculate fairways that you are not going to find much of a way to "tee-up" a ball.  Even if on the fringe of a green they are pretty uniform without much way to "tee-up" a ball.  Now, on some goat track covered in ant hills and clumby grasss/weeds maybe the "tee-up" is an issue.
